Retired Officers Conflict of Interest Act of 2024
This bill prohibits retired military members with access to classified information from seeking approval for foreign government employment for 30 months after retirement, with exceptions for the UK, Canada, Australia, and New Zealand. It requires pre-approval from the Secretary of Defense and State Department for such employment, including national security reviews, and mandates annual reporting of foreign employment for five years post-retirement. Violations carry civil penalties up to $100,000 or the compensation received, plus potential five-year bans on federal employment or classified access. The bill also creates a public database tracking all approved foreign employment cases to increase transparency.
